⁉️How many kJ of energy would be needed to convert 150. g of ammonia to vapor at its boiling point?⁉️(ammonia’s heat of vaporization is 1.38 kJ/g

Heat = m deltaH
m = 150.0 g
deltaH= 1.38 kj/gram
Heat = 150*1.38
Heat = 207 kJ
